Code P2271 Cadillac Description

The P2271 Cadillac diagnostic trouble code (DTC) indicates that the oxygen sensor signal for bank 1 sensor 2 is stuck rich. This means that the oxygen sensor, which is responsible for measuring the oxygen content in the exhaust gases, is detecting an overly rich air-fuel mixture in the exhaust coming from bank 1 of the engine. This can lead to a variety of issues with the vehicle's performance and emissions.

Common Causes of P2271 Cadillac

  1. Faulty oxygen sensor
  2. Leaking fuel injector
  3. Malfunctioning fuel pressure regulator
  4. Clogged air filter
  5. Issues with the engine's computer system

Symptoms of P2271 Cadillac

  1. Decreased fuel economy
  2. Rough idling or engine misfires
  3. Poor engine performance
  4. Increased emissions
  5. Check Engine Light (CEL) illuminated on the dashboard

How to Fix P2271 Cadillac

  1. Use an OBD-II scanner to read and clear the code to reset the Check Engine Light.
  2. Inspect and test the oxygen sensor for proper functioning. Replace if necessary.
  3. Check for any fuel leaks or issues with fuel injectors and replace or repair as needed.
  4. Inspect the air filter for clogs or restrictions and replace if necessary.
  5. Perform a fuel system check to ensure proper fuel pressure and delivery.

Cost to Fix P2271 Cadillac

The cost of repairing a P2271 Cadillac code can vary depending on the specific cause of the issue. On average, the cost of replacing an oxygen sensor can range from $100 to $250, while diagnosing and repairing fuel injector or fuel system issues can range from $200 to $500. It is recommended to consult with a qualified mechanic to determine the exact cause of the code and receive an accurate cost estimate for the repair. Labor rates at auto repair shops can vary, so it's advisable to check local rates for a more precise estimate.

Tech Notes for P2271 Cadillac

Replacing the Rear Heated Oxygen Sensors (HO2S) usually takes care of the problem.
